Package de.z0rdak.yawp.api.events.region
Class RegionEvent.Rename
java.lang.Object
de.z0rdak.yawp.api.events.region.RegionEvent
de.z0rdak.yawp.api.events.region.RegionEvent.Rename
- Enclosing class:
- RegionEvent
This event is fired whenever a new region is renamed. This event is cancelable.
When this is event is canceled, the region will not be renamed.
-
Nested Class Summary
Nested classes/interfaces inherited from class de.z0rdak.yawp.api.events.region.RegionEvent
RegionEvent.Create, RegionEvent.Remove, RegionEvent.Rename, RegionEvent.UpdateArea -
Constructor Summary
ConstructorsConstructorDescriptionRename(IMarkableRegion region, String oldName, String newName, net.minecraft.world.entity.player.Player player) -
Method Summary
Modifier and TypeMethodDescriptionvoidsetNewName(String newName) The name set here is not validated again.Methods inherited from class de.z0rdak.yawp.api.events.region.RegionEvent
getPlayer, getRegion
-
Constructor Details
-
Rename
public Rename(IMarkableRegion region, String oldName, String newName, net.minecraft.world.entity.player.Player player)
-
-
Method Details
-
getOldName
-
getNewName
-
setNewName
The name set here is not validated again. Be sure you validate the name before setting it.
Otherwise, you may cause inconsistencies and break your whole region definition.- Parameters:
newName- The new name of the region - be sure to validate it before- See Also:
-